Location: Remote - with bi-weekly visits to Plymouth

Rate: Flexible on experience

SC Cleared - candidates must hold or be able to undergo SC Clearance

Our client is delivering major infrastructure upgrades to support critical defence programmes and is seeking a Deputy Design Manager with experience in complex civil engineering projects—ideally within the marine or nuclear sector.

In this role, you'll manage multidisciplinary design packages, ensuring compliance with technical, functional, and safety requirements. You’ll coordinate with subconsultants, review integrated designs, and guide delivery to meet quality, schedule, and budget goals.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Oversee and review design packages for civil structures and water-retaining boundaries
  • Ensure integration of technical and safety requirements
  • Provide subject matter expertise and technical design guidance
  • Maintain documentation and quality control in line with project governance

Requirements:

  • Degree in Engineering (Chartered status preferred)
  • Experience in large-scale civil or marine infrastructure projects
  • Familiarity with safety-critical and high-hazard environments
